What is the equation to find the equivalent resistance, Req, of two resistors in series, R1 and R2, and how does it relate to the overall resistance in a circuit?

Final answer:

The equation to find the equivalent resistance of two resistors in series is Req = R1 + R2. Adding resistors in series increases the overall resistance in the circuit.

Step-by-step explanation:

The equation to find the equivalent resistance, Req, of two resistors in series, R1 and R2, is:

Req = R1 + R2

This means that the equivalent resistance is simply the sum of the individual resistances in the series circuit. When resistors are added in series, the overall resistance in the circuit increases because the current has to flow through each resistor sequentially, which results in an increased total resistance.
